Keystone Human Services is currently seeking a Casual/Per Diem Community Participation Associate to join our team of professionals in making a positive difference in the lives of our neighbors and the community.

The Community Participation Associate works with adults to increase their potential for employment and obtain the skills necessary to become more independent and experience meaningful community participation and inclusion.

The Work:

  • Develop appropriate supports for individuals based on their strengths, needs, and interests
  • Explore potential community participation options using various person-centered tools
  • Complete the discovery process with individuals to identify themes and ideal conditions of employment
  • Develop potential employment ideas
  • Target individualized goals in order to negotiate with the potential employers
  • Work with members of the community to teach and model effective ways to provide natural supports to aid in the success of individuals
  • Assist with coordination of transportation
